Gardai swarm Dublin area issuing arrest warrant for man, 55, over child and adult trafficking conviction

Gardai have swarmed a north Dublin area issuing an arrest warrant to a man convicted of trafficking children and adults.

The 55-year-old man was arrested at a location in north Dublin on foot of the European Arrest Warrant.

Officers attached to the Garda Extradition Unit and Garda National Bureau of Criminal Investigation confirmed that the man who authorities had been chasing for four years had finally been caught.
 
The warrant was issued in 2016 by Romanian authorities following the arrested man's conviction for offences of Human Trafficking.


 
Detective Superintendent Michael J. Mullen of the Garda Extradition Unit said that this was a "significant arrest coordinated by detectives attached to Organised and Serious Crime".

He added: "It represents our ongoing commitment to ensuring persons wanted on foot of International arrest warrants are brought to justice."

The arrested man has since been charged and will appear before the Extradition High Court.
